问题列表 - 第9167页

Django - 网站首页

我一直在看Django,从我所看到的,它非常棒.然而,我有点困惑,我如何为我的网站实施"主页"?它是一个单独的应用程序,还是项目中的一个视图,或者是什么?

python django

20
推荐指数
1
解决办法
1万
查看次数

以编程方式将注释添加到PDF标题

有没有人在为PDF文件添加其他信息方面取得任何成功?

我们有一个电子病历系统,为我们的用户生成医疗文件.过去,这些文档都是Print-To-File(.prn)文件,我们将这些文件提供给一个系统,该系统将它们显示为企业医疗记录的一部分.

现在,医院的企业医疗记录供应商希望以PDF格式接收文档,但仍希望将所有相同的信息存储在标题中.

老实说,我们无法弄清楚如何将信息放入不破坏PDF文件的PDF文件中.

这是我们其中一个PDF的开头......

%PDF-1.4  
%âãÏÓ  
6 0 obj  
<<  
   /Type /XObject  
   /Subtype /Image  
   /BitsPerComponent 8  
   /Width 854  
   /Height 130  
   /ColorSpace /DeviceRGB  
   /Filter /DCTDecode  
   /Length 17734>>  
stream  
Run Code Online (Sandbox Code Playgroud)

在我们的PRN文件中,我们将插入如下信息:

%MRN% TEST000001
%ACCT% TEST0000000000001
%DATE% 01/01/2009^16:44
%DOC_TYPE% Clinical
%DOC_NUM% 192837475
%DOC_VER% 1
Run Code Online (Sandbox Code Playgroud)

我的问题是,我是否可以以允许文档服务器执行后处理的方式将此信息插入PDF中,但查看PDF的医生不可见?

谢谢,

大卫沃克

pdf

5
推荐指数
1
解决办法
3932
查看次数

什么是最好的Scala构建系统?

我在这里看到过关于IDE的问题 - 哪个是Scala开发的最佳IDE?什么是模具的斯卡拉现状如何?,但我在IDE方面有过各种各样的经历.现在,我正在使用带有自动工作区刷新选项的Eclipse IDE,以及KDE 4的Kate作为我的文本编辑器.以下是我想解决的一些问题:

  1. 使用我自己的编辑器 IDE真的适合每个人使用他们的组件.我更喜欢Kate,但刷新系统非常烦人(它不使用inotify,相反,可能是10s轮询间隔).我不使用内置文本编辑器的原因是因为破坏的自动完成功能导致IDE挂起大约10秒.
  2. 仅重建已修改的文件 Eclipse构建系统已损坏.它不知道何时重建类.我发现自己几乎有一半的时间去投射 - >清洁.更糟糕的是,即使它已经完成了我的项目构建,几分钟后它会弹出一些奇怪的错误(编辑 - 这些错误似乎是先前通过项目解决的问题>干净,但随后又回来了. ..).最后,将"首选项/继续启动,如果项目包含错误"设置为"提示"似乎对Scala项目没有影响(即,即使存在错误也始终启动).
  3. 构建自定义我可以使用"nightly"版本,但我想修改和使用我自己的Scala构建,而不是IDE插件中内置的编译器.将[eg]传递-Xprint:jvm给编译器(打印出降低的代码)也是很好的.
  4. 快速编译虽然Eclipse并不总是正确构建,但它看起来确实很快 - 甚至比它更好fsc.

我看着Ant和Maven,虽然还没有使用过(我还需要花时间解决#3和#4).在我花时间让一个次优的构建系统工作之前,我想看看是否有人有其他建议.提前致谢!

更新 - 我现在正在使用Maven,将项目作为编译器插件传递给它.看起来足够快; 我不确定Maven的缓存是什么样的jar.可以使用Scala 2.8.0的当前存储库[ link ].原型非常酷,跨平台支持似乎非常好.但是,关于编译问题,我不确定fsc是否实际修复,或者我的项目是否足够稳定(例如类名不会改变) - 手动运行并不会让我感到烦恼.如果您想查看示例,请随意浏览我正在使用的[ github ] 的pom.xml文件.

更新2 - 从我看过的基准测试中,Daniel Spiewak是正确的,构建器比Maven更快(并且,如果正在进行增量更改,Maven的10秒延迟会变得烦人),所以如果可以制作兼容的构建文件,那么它可能是值得...

eclipse scala build

50
推荐指数
2
解决办法
2万
查看次数

从字符串中获取前100个字符,尊重完整的单词

我之前在这里问过类似的问题,但我需要知道这个小调整是否可行.我想将一个字符串缩短为100个字符并使用$small = substr($big, 0, 100);它.但是,这只需要前100个字符,并不关心它是否会破坏一个单词.

有没有办法接受一个字符串的前100个字符但确保你不会破坏一个字?

例:

$big = "This is a sentence that has more than 100 characters in it, and I want to return a string of only full words that is no more than 100 characters!"

$small = some_function($big);

echo $small;

// OUTPUT: "This is a sentence that has more than 100 characters in it, and I want to return a string of only"
Run Code Online (Sandbox Code Playgroud)

有没有办法用PHP做到这一点?

php string

65
推荐指数
6
解决办法
13万
查看次数

实体框架关闭datareader时调用'Read'

我的网站主机上有故障.现在终于再次上升,我还不知道技术人员修复了什么.问题是现在我收到错误:

Calling 'Read' when the data reader is closed is not a valid operation. 
Description: An unhandled exception occurred during the execution of the current web request. Please review the stack trace for more information about the error and where it originated in the code. 

Exception Details: System.InvalidOperationException: Calling 'Read' when the data reader is closed is not a valid operation.

Source Error: 

 An unhandled exception was generated during the execution of the current web request. Information regarding the origin …
Run Code Online (Sandbox Code Playgroud)

entity-framework

11
推荐指数
1
解决办法
2万
查看次数

创建进程时是否存在系统事件?

创建新进程时是否有任何事件.我正在编写检查某些进程的ac#应用程序,但我不想写一个无限循环来连续迭代所有已知进程.相反,我宁愿检查每个创建的进程,也可以遍历事件触发的所有当前进程.有什么建议?

        Process[] pArray;
        while (true)
        {
            pArray = Process.GetProcesses();

            foreach (Process p in pArray)
            {
                foreach (String pName in listOfProcesses)  //just a list of process names to search for
                {

                    if (pName.Equals(p.ProcessName, StringComparison.CurrentCultureIgnoreCase))
                    {
                       //do some stuff

                    }
                }
            }

            Thread.Sleep(refreshRate * 1000);
        }
Run Code Online (Sandbox Code Playgroud)

c# events process

13
推荐指数
1
解决办法
5256
查看次数

C#静态变量忘记了值

这听起来有点奇怪,但我有一些代码(实际上是MS Blend的插件)在单元测试中运行完美,但在Blend中不起作用.

代码如下.

    private static volatile QWGUIRepository s_instance;

    public static void Initialize(IUnityContainer container, string themeuri)
    {
        lock (s_lock)
        {
            s_instance = new QWGUIRepository();
            QWRepository.Initialize(container);
        }
    }
Run Code Online (Sandbox Code Playgroud)

在调试器中(在将它附加到Blend之后),我可以看到s_instance被初始化为一个值(之后不是null),但是一旦我离开该方法,"s_instance"将忘记它的值并且将为null.

有任何想法吗?

谢谢,安德烈亚斯

c#

1
推荐指数
1
解决办法
859
查看次数

Django - 执行原始SQL更新/删除并返回行计数

在这里取消文档:http://docs.djangoproject.com/en/dev/topics/db/sql/

>>>cursor = connection.cursor()
>>>cursor.execute("UPDATE bar SET foo = 1 WHERE baz = %s", [self.baz])
>>>print cursor.fetchone()
None
Run Code Online (Sandbox Code Playgroud)

有谁知道如何返回修改后的行数?

(注意:我已经玩过transaction.commit_unless_managed()和cursor.fetchone()(还有cursor.fetchall())的位置/顺序,它似乎没什么区别)

谢谢!-Tom

mysql django

13
推荐指数
1
解决办法
4962
查看次数

如何可视化jar(而不是插件)依赖项?

我目前正在重构一个大型Java应用程序.我将其中一个中心(Eclipse)项目拆分为大约30个单独的"组件",但它们仍然是相互依赖的.为了更好地了解什么取决于我正在寻找什么方式来绘制编译时依赖性.

到目前为止我找到的所有工具都能够绘制包或类依赖关系或Eclipse插件之间的依赖关系,但是我想到的只是看看每个Eclipse项目的类路径设置,并从中构建一个粗略的粒度图.

之后我会更深入,但是现在这只是意味着我无法看到所有树木的森林.

java eclipse dependencies visualization graph

10
推荐指数
2
解决办法
6227
查看次数

使用C#检索系统正常运行时间

有没有一种简单的方法可以使用C#获得系统的正常运行时间?

.net c# windows uptime

58
推荐指数
7
解决办法
4万
查看次数